A market investigation and an individual billing dispute are different jobs. Save the advertised total, the final checkout, the renewal notice and the cancellation confirmation. Those records make the change easier to explain to an adviser or the business.

Use the government’s consumer-advice directory to find the appropriate service for England and Wales, Scotland or Northern Ireland. The routes vary; the linked directory is a better starting point than assuming one organisation handles every UK complaint.

When reading a UK case file, check whether the source announces an investigation, a provisional position or a final decision. A headline about regulatory action does not, by itself, tell you that a refund is available.

The first price has to survive the checkout.

The UK competition regulator is investigating Trainline, Virgin Atlantic and RED Driving School over whether mandatory fees appeared too late for customers to compare the real cost.
